Muscat: In cooperation with Glasgow Caledonian University in Scotland, the Sultan's Armed Forces (SAF) Medical Services School has obtained accreditation for its 'Military Nursing Diploma Programme', as well as the incorporation of the programme in the Scottish Credit and Qualifications Framework (SCQF). The Medical Services School is based at the Medical City for Military and Security Services. The accreditation was inspired by the SAF Medical Services School's strategic plan (2018-2028), through which the institution seeks to be a pioneer in providing military and security services with highly qualified graduates in nursing and paramedical specialties. The accreditation allows graduates to pursue university studies at prestigious higher education institutions, locally and internationally. Source: Oman News Agency
